So what I'm doing is > allocating a struct buffer_head, initialising it, fill out it's various > fields and send it to generic_make_request(). Andrew Morton wrote: >It's probably better to use submit_bh(). Set the BH_Lock and BH_Mapped bits, >also set up b_end_io. Then do a wait_on_buffer(), wait for the IO to >complete. There's some similar code in >fs/jbd/journal.c:journal_write_metadata_buffer(). Thanks, that's exactly the sort of thing I was looking for. >However, what you're doing is an odd thing. If there is already pagecache >against that block device then the kernel doesn't know that you've changed >the bytes on-disk and will cheerfully proceed to use (and write out) the >cached data. You'll lose your modifications.. > >It would be better to use sb_getblk() or bread(), to lock the returned >buffer_head, then copy your data into it and to then write it back with >submit_bh() or ll_rw_block(). Or just leave it dirty and let the kernel >write it out in due course. Fair enough, that seems like the right thing to do so I'll look into it. Thanks, Brian -- bkelly@sulaco.com
